Biblical Doctrine Matters Most
When considering any church, it is important to make sure that its doctrine is biblical. This includes its views on salvation and its interpretation of scripture. You should also pay attention to how much emphasis is placed on personal relationships with Jesus Christ as opposed to works-based Christianity. Does the teaching focus on grace and mercy or does it encourage people to prove their worthiness through actions? Make sure that the teaching lines up with scripture so that God’s Word remains the foundational source of truth.

Community and Connection Matter Too
In addition to doctrinal agreement, churches should provide an opportunity for members of their congregation to connect with each other in meaningful ways. Community is essential! How does the church allow people to interact? Do they have small groups or Bible studies where people can get together and build relationships with one another? Does it offer opportunities for outreach so that members can practice serving others within their community? These are things that are important if you want to feel connected and supported by your church family.

What About Worship Style?
Finally, worship style is something else you may want to consider when choosing a church home. Is there music during worship services or not? Some churches prefer traditional hymns while others lean towards contemporary songs or gospel music; some don’t include music at all! Consider what type of worship service would be most meaningful for you and look for churches that offer something close to what speaks to your heart.
